Passifolia tableware collection for Hermès.

Dedicating a new, ornate tableware collection inspired by botany is artist and ornamental­ist Nathalie Rolland-huckel with Passifolia for French fashion house Hermès. If the name rings a bell, it is probably because the range pays homage to the passion flower, Passiflora, which is a genus of around 550 species of flowering plants.

The luxury maison’s fine china exudes the delicacy and authentici­ty of foliage as well as flora, as veins of the anthurium are etched across a plate and teacups are enveloped in a palm leaf.
